"Napoli are interested in hiring Massimiliano Allegri if Antonio Conte were to leave the club in the summer, Matteo Moretto has confirmed. This morning's edition of La Gazzetta dello Sport reported that Gerry Cardinale is willing to satisfy the demands that Allegri has in order to keep him as the head coach of Milan for 2026-27 and potentially beyond. The owner is happy with the work he has done in year one and with a Champions League return hopefully secured on Sunday, they can begin planning for the future. However there remains a lot of noise in the background about Allegri's possible exit."
""Sarri is in talks not only with Napoli but also with Atalanta, and it's a hot topic because Atalanta, as you know, after the change in sporting direction from the sporting director's point of view, Sarri is the first name," he said. "Sarri is Giuntoli's first name, the negotiations are quite advanced. Sarri is between the possibility of returning to Napoli and Bergamo, with Atalanta, however, pushing much harder than Napoli. They seem perhaps even more convinced about the financial offer.""
""Napoli, for their part, don't just have Sarri on their list, because there are other names too, Allegri could be one, Fabio Grosso is another highly sought-after name, and there are also some outsiders.""
